A couple technical snafus had to get worked out, but finally, a recording of the January 8 A Few Zines panel at Studio-X is online.
Catch the dulcet tones of moderator Kazys Varnelis, listen to Luke Bulman on shopdropping tactics for publishers, Mark Shepard on digital media, Felix Burrichter on making architecture sexy and entertaining again, and myself waxing poetically about anarchist print shops in Berkeley and the smell of fresh ink. Stephen Duncombe gives a fantastic paper on zine culture as a foil to pervasive capitalism and how that changed with online publishing. It's good stuff.
